ProstaScint(R) Scan: Contemporary Use in Clinical Practice
Reviews in Urology
|September 21, 2006
Summary
Indium In 111 capromab pendetide (ProstaScint) aids in locating prostate cancer metastasis. Improved imaging techniques have enhanced its accuracy for staging, relapse detection, and new applications.
Area of Science:
- Oncology
- Nuclear Medicine
- Immunology
Background:
- Prostate cancer often metastasizes to soft tissues.
- Indium In 111 capromab pendetide is a radiolabeled monoclonal antibody targeting prostate-specific membrane antigen.
- Early limitations in ProstaScint's accuracy were due to single photon emission computed tomography (SPECT) and poor predictive value.
Purpose of the Study:
- To evaluate the diagnostic accuracy of Indium In 111 capromab pendetide for soft tissue metastasis in prostate cancer.
- To explore the evolving applications of ProstaScint beyond conventional staging and relapse detection.
Main Methods:
- Utilizing Indium In 111 capromab pendetide as a diagnostic imaging agent.
- Employing advanced anatomic localization techniques to improve image interpretation.
- Leveraging increased reader experience to enhance diagnostic specificity and positive predictive value.
Main Results:
- Significant improvements in the accuracy of ProstaScint have been achieved.
- Enhanced techniques have overcome previous limitations in positive predictive value and specificity.
- ProstaScint demonstrates potential in identifying soft tissue metastases.
Conclusions:
- Indium In 111 capromab pendetide, with improved imaging, is a valuable tool for prostate cancer management.
- Its applications extend to staging, relapse detection, and novel uses in oncology.
- Continued advancements promise to further refine its role in diagnosing prostate cancer spread.
